  • Celestial Navigation: A Guide to Navigating by the Stars
    Navigating by the stars, also known as celestial navigation, is a fascinating and challenging skill that requires a good understanding of astronomy, geometry, and a bit of patience. Here's a breakdown of how it works:

    1. Identifying Key Stars and Constellations:

    * Polaris (North Star): This star is located very near the celestial North Pole and appears almost stationary in the Northern Hemisphere sky. It's a key reference point for finding your latitude.

    * Southern Cross: In the Southern Hemisphere, the Southern Cross constellation helps find the South Celestial Pole.

    * Other Key Stars: Learn to identify other prominent stars and constellations, like Ursa Major (the Great Bear) which helps locate Polaris, or Orion, which can be used to find other stars.

    2. Using a Sextant:

    * A sextant is a handheld instrument that measures the angle between a celestial body (sun, moon, or star) and the horizon.

    * The angle is called the "altitude" and is crucial for determining your position.

    3. Determining Your Latitude:

    * Polaris: If you're in the Northern Hemisphere, the altitude of Polaris above the horizon is equal to your latitude.

    * Southern Cross: In the Southern Hemisphere, you can use the Southern Cross to find the South Celestial Pole and determine your latitude.

    4. Determining Your Longitude:

    * Finding Local Sidereal Time (LST): This is the time measured by the apparent movement of the stars. You need to know the Greenwich Sidereal Time (GST) and the difference between them to calculate your longitude.

    * Using a Nautical Almanac: This book provides information on the positions of celestial bodies at specific times, including their right ascension, which is a coordinate system for the sky.

    5. Calculating Your Position:

    * Using a Nautical Almanac and Sight Reduction Tables: You combine the information you've gathered about the stars and their positions with the information from the almanac and tables to calculate your latitude and longitude.

    6. Understanding the Limitations:

    * Weather: Cloudy skies or fog can make celestial navigation impossible.

    * Accuracy: Even with careful observation, celestial navigation is not as precise as modern GPS systems.

    * Time-Consuming: Navigating by the stars takes time and practice.
